Visitor Centre Conversion in County Durham
Modern Rural Retreat
This innovative project showcases our expertise in adaptive reuse and sustainable design, transforming a vacant visitor centre into a spacious, modern family home. Located in the picturesque countryside of County Durham, this conversion demonstrates our commitment to preserving existing structures while creating comfortable, contemporary living spaces.
Project Overview
The scope of this comprehensive conversion included:
Preservation of the existing structure's external appearance
Addition of a new first floor with open-plan living spaces
Conversion of the building into a spacious four-bedroom dwelling
Creation of a secluded garden at the first-floor level
Maximisation of south-facing light and stunning valley views
Design Approach
Our design strategy focused on maintaining the building's original external character while completely re-imagining its interior. We carefully planned the new first floor to create open, light-filled living spaces that take full advantage of the property's unique location and views.

Challenges and Solutions
The main challenge was transforming a public building into a comfortable private residence while preserving its external appearance. Our team's creative design solutions and expertise in adaptive reuse ensured we could achieve our clients' vision for a modern rural retreat without compromising the building's original character or its relationship with the surrounding landscape.
